Dubai Industrial City Overview
Dubai Industrial City was established in 2004 around the upcoming world’s biggest airport, Al Maktoum International Airport, in Dubai South.
Dubai Industrial City is a master-planned city and is one of the largest industrial hubs in the emirate with two highway extensions to the Emirates Road. It lies strategically near global trade routes, including Jebel Ali Port, the Dubai Industrial City Etihad Rail freight terminal, and Al Maktoum International Airport.
The free-zone city covers a total area of 34 square kilometers, constituting 21 sub-communities with 39 building developments. The entire location is segmented into 6 defined land sectors, including base metals, chemicals, logistics, F&B etc.
The hub hosts a versatile community of 750+ business collaborators and skilled manpower over 42,000, supported by facilities like labor villages, warehouses, service outlets, and green community spaces.
